Message type: E = Error
Message class: HRPAYBR99 - Payroll General Messages
Message number: 266
Message text: Employee does not participate in actual time recording (Infotype 0007)

- Employee does not participate in actual time recording (Infotype 0007) ?The SAP error message HRPAYBR99266 indicates that the employee in question does not participate in actual time recording, which is typically related to the Time Management module in SAP HR. This error is associated with Infotype 0007 (Planned Working Time) and suggests that the employee's time recording settings are not configured correctly.
Cause:
- Missing Time Recording Participation: The employee may not be set up to participate in time recording. This could be due to their employee status, organizational assignment, or specific settings in their personnel file.
- Incorrect Infotype Configuration: The Infotype 0007 may not be correctly maintained for the employee, leading to the system not recognizing their participation in time recording.
- Employee Status: The employee's status (e.g., inactive, terminated) may prevent them from being included in time recording.
- Time Management Settings: The employee may not have the necessary time management settings or profiles assigned.
Solution:
- Check Employee Status: Verify that the employee is active and eligible for time recording. If the employee is inactive or terminated, they will not be able to participate in time recording.
- Maintain Infotype 0007: Ensure that Infotype 0007 is correctly maintained for the employee. This includes checking the validity dates and ensuring that the planned working time is set up correctly.
- Review Time Management Settings: Check the employee's time management settings in their personnel file. Ensure that they have the appropriate time recording profile assigned.
- Consult with HR/Payroll Team: If you are unsure about the settings or how to correct them, consult with your HR or payroll team for assistance. They may have additional insights or access to tools that can help resolve the issue.
- Transaction Codes: Use transaction codes like PA30 (Maintain HR Master Data) to check and update the employee's records.
